Block

#18,400,794
Block Number
18,400,794 @ 04/25/2024, 10:03:40
Status
Finalized
ID
0x0118c61a06bb7a67dd2c9415e66de0671300da907e6ab07c6f03cbb9d10cc622
Transactions
Gas Used
155217/40000000 (0.39% Used)
Total Score
152,162,350 (+14)
Rewards
0.65 VTHO